Tragic Kite String Accident Claims Life of Motorcyclist
A banned Chinese kite string caused a fatal throat injury to a motorcycle rider despite ongoing police drives against illegal sales, officials said.
- On Wednesday morning around 11, Sanjaykumar Hosanamni, motorcyclist, died on a Bidar district national highway after a Chinese manja slit his throat near Talamadgi village, Chitgoppa taluk.
- Bidar Superintendent of Police Pradeep Gunti said police have been conducting a district-wide drive for the past 3 days ahead of the Sankranti festival, despite some shops still selling banned Chinese manja.
- A working father and lorry cleaner, Sanjaykumar was travelling to Humnabad to bring his daughter home for Sankranti, and his body was sent to Mannekhelli Government Hospital mortuary for post-mortem.
- Mannekhelli police station said they seized banned manja from 2 to 3 places and warned shop owners of strict legal action.
- The incident underscores public-safety hazards posed by roadside manja, as police descriptions show it can cause deep neck cuts, highlighting risks for riders and families travelling during Sankranti despite district enforcement drives.
